Amid trade rumors involving Giannis Antetokounmpo, Los Angeles Lakers star LeBron James could star in a shocking move soon, too. The four-time NBA champion hasn’t returned to the Finals since the tumultuous 2019-20 season, and the lack of success with the Lakers might be getting to everybody.
ESPN insider Brian Windhorst described a scenario in which the Lakers request James to take a “significant pay cut” to extend their partnership. In the case he declines, the Cleveland Cavaliers would be open to welcoming him back for his final season.

“There’s a realistic scenario. LeBron has two big decisions to make when the season is over, whenever that is for the Lakers. One is, is he going to play another season? And he’s made it very clear that he doesn’t seem to know, and I believe that,” Windhorst said on Thursday’s episode of “Get Up.”
“The second thing is, if he’s going to play for another season, then how much money is he willing to play for? Because the Lakers almost certainly are going to ask him to take a pay cut, potentially a significant one. Would he be comfortable doing that to help the team build out, similar to what Dirk Nowitzki did in Dallas at the end of his career? Or would he consider if he doesn’t like the Lakers’ plan and offer, going somewhere else? And if he wants to go somewhere else, Cleveland is there. There are several different ways to get him. They definitely have a team where he would fit in, depending on what they might do in the offseason, but they’re not going to be able to pay him a huge amount of money. So, really this comes down to where his comfort level in doing that is, especially with his family based in LA and the Southwest with his son playing in Arizona and his other son playing for the Lakers.”

Jeanie Buss denies report suggesting she turned against LeBron James
Amid uncertainty regarding his future with the Lakers, LeBron James ended up involved in an explosive report that claimed Jeanie Buss turned against him. The former Lakers controlling owner denied the report.
“It’s really not right, given all the great things LeBron has done for the Lakers, that he has to be pulled into my family drama,” Buss said. “To say that it wasn’t appreciated is just not true and completely unfair to him.”

With Buss not making the calls, it seems that James and the Lakers could head towards a divorce.
LeBron James joined the Lakers ahead of the 2018-19 season after four consecutive trips to the Finals with the Cavaliers. He won his third career title with the Eastern Conference team in 2016.
